Relaxing Volcano getaway

As you pull up to this grand cedar style home you are immediately greeted by all of the beautiful nature that the Big Island has to offer. Walk down the gravel pathway surrounded by native Ohi'a trees and Hapu'u plants hovering over you like an umbrella of nature. You will see a cedar home with just a few steps up to your lovely getaway. There is a small covered patio for guests.

As you enter your room you are instantly greeted by nature with huge glass windows looking out to your very own Hawai'i forest. The room has a Queen size bed for two. There is a small coffee bar with a mini fridge and a microwave. Enjoy a cup of coffee in the mornings or have a romantic dinner for two as you sit at your own private table. The room has its own bathroom with a shower and tub. There is an electric heater to warm you up on those cold Volcano nights. A wall-mounted TV for those that want to relax and watch a movie.

Visitors come to the Big Island to explore the volcano and beautiful black sand beaches. Take a four wheel drive up Mauna Kea and visit the second largest mountain in the world or take a drive down to Waipi'o Valley to take a refreshing dip in the ocean as you visit the Valley of the Kings. Cruise around the island in a day and see what this "Big island" has to offer.

**This property is on water catchment which is not suitable for drinking or cooking. Some bottles of drinking water are provided but additional drinking water need to be brought by guests.

4/10 Poor

Kelly C.

Liked: Check-in, location, listing accuracy
Disliked: Cleanliness
Unit cute but cleanliness of room and especially the hot tub very poor.
While the room is cute and we enjoyed the view of the forest, it did not compensate for the deficiencies. The cleaning fee we were charged is hard to accept considering the conditions. The room smelled of cigarette smoke immediately upon entering the unit when we got there on Friday afternoon around 4:15-4:30pm. The floor had dirt and dust and bathroom mirror had previous occupants toothpaste spittle on it. Then we went to the jacuzzi: cover is falling apart, not connected to the removal bar. Piles of dirt on each step/bottom. No chlorine tablets in blue and white floater. Unpleasant smell of the water that intensified when the jets were turned on. Path lights from parking area to room to hot tube not working. We did take home 2 dinner knives by accident and we will gladly return them as we live in Kona and visit Volcano often. My family recommended your place to us as they stayed in the main upstairs unit a few months ago and gave us good reviews. We were sadly disappointed with our experience. Mahalo, Kelly
Stayed 2 nights in Mar 2023
